Boards of Directors Responsibilities

Boards of directors responsibilities cover everything from financial oversight to determining the best way to manage organizational resources. It is a top-ranking position that demands commitment and dedication from anyone who is willing at meetings without pay, pour over budget documents and take legal responsibility for a company. It is vital that anyone considering joining a company’s board of directors knows what their specific job tasks are prior to committing to the position.

There are special boards that are in addition to the governing board that specialize in specific areas, like marketing, fundraising, brand awareness and community connection. These boards are usually comprised of internal and external directors with different perspectives and experience.

The principal responsibility is to ensure that they comply with their legal obligations. These are usually broken down into three broad categories.

Duty of Care

In this area the board director’s legal obligations are to make decisions that are in the best interests of the company. They must also make sure that their decisions are in compliance with all applicable laws and reporting requirements. This is a requirement to ensure that they are knowledgeable about the legal organization documents of the company and the bylaws of the board.

A board of directors must also be active in promoting their activities and strive to create positive public relations for their company. It should be easy for the most passionate and dedicated members of the board to carry out this responsibility, but can be a challenge for those who are not as active.
